返回100从PHP/Apache继续

返回100从PHP/Apache继续,php,http,apache2,apache,Php,Http,Apache2,Apache,我试图找到一种方法来防止脚本将不必要的数据上传到PHP脚本。我最初试图终止传入的读取连接,这显然违反了HTTP协议,但我无法使其正常工作,但我一直在研究替代方案,发现100 Continue状态代码正是我所需要的。我的客户机应该发送所需的头和Expect:100头,服务器应该返回100 Continue或417 Expectation failed,但从我的尝试来看,100响应是在PHP有机会进行任何处理之前由Apache发送回来的。有没有办法让PHP检查请求头并发回100 Continue响应

我试图找到一种方法来防止脚本将不必要的数据上传到PHP脚本。我最初试图终止传入的读取连接,这显然违反了HTTP协议,但我无法使其正常工作,但我一直在研究替代方案,发现
100 Continue
状态代码正是我所需要的。我的客户机应该发送所需的头和
Expect:100
头,服务器应该返回
100 Continue
417 Expectation failed
,但从我的尝试来看,100响应是在PHP有机会进行任何处理之前由Apache发送回来的。有没有办法让PHP检查请求头并发回
100 Continue
响应并继续处理传入的数据?我已经从
php://input

谢谢,
J

不能用纯PHP代码(上传完成后才会执行),但可以创建PHP扩展。也许可以看一看与上传过程挂钩的扩展。

谢谢你的链接,在看了代码之后,我认为这就是答案。